Form 4: ServisFirst Bancshares Director J. Richard Cashio Reports Gift of Shares
SEC Form 4 Filing
J. Richard Cashio, a director of ServisFirst Bancshares, reported a gift of 4,800 shares of common stock on September 24, 2024.
Summary
- On September 24, 2024, J. Richard Cashio, a director of ServisFirst Bancshares, filed a Form 4.
- The form reports a gift of 4,800 shares of common stock.
- Following the transaction, Cashio directly owns 445,130 shares of common stock.
- Cashio also indirectly owns 102,000 shares through his wife and 28,752 shares through his daughter.

Industry Context
Form 4 filings are standard disclosures required by the SEC for corporate insiders, providing transparency into their transactions in the company's stock. This allows the public to monitor insider sentiment and potential alignment with company performance.
